Dark Sky Rules

Hampton, Virginia requires all lighting of parking areas, business or residential areas, and signs to be designed and aimed so light is reflected away from public streets.

Key details: Applies to: Parking, business, residential, sign lighting. Direction required: Reflected away from public streets. Stricter use standard: Downward/inward for some uses. Basis: General zoning standard, all districts.

Lighting aimed or designed to shine onto public streets or ways, rather than reflected away from them, violates Section 1-25 and is enforceable as a zoning misdemeanor under Section 1-11.

Light Trespass & Shielding

Hampton, Virginia requires that lighting on parking, business, residential, and manufacturing properties be designed and aimed to reflect all light away from public streets, under Hampton Zoning Ordinance Β§ 1-25.

Key details: Applies to: Parking, business, residential, manufacturing lighting. Direction required: Away from public ways/streets. Scope: All zoning districts citywide. Enforced by: Zoning administrator.

Lighting that fails to reflect away from public ways or streets violates Sec. 1-25 and is enforceable as a zoning violation under Β§ 1-11, including corrective orders and fines.
